UBports Robot Logo

    UBports Forum

    • Register
    • Login
    • Search
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Groups
    • Search

    Solved Login screen/Code input Design

    Design
    15
    120
    15555
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• A
      aarontheissueguy @kugiigi last edited by

      This post is deleted!
      1 Reply Last reply Reply Quote 0
      • A
        aarontheissueguy @kugiigi last edited by

        @kugiigi Exactly, thats why I highlighted that this was configured manually and is only the result testing only. How can we reliably tell which theme a user is using?

        K 1 Reply Last reply Reply Quote 0
        • K
          kugiigi @aarontheissueguy last edited by

          @aarontheissueguy Yes, I understand. Just saying some things to consider 🙂
          There's really no official way of setting the theme. That is yet to be implemented. But all the theme switcher apps on the store uses the config file ~/.config/ubuntu-ui-toolkit/theme.ini.
          It's specifically for the Ubuntu UI toolkit so only apps that uses it are affected (qqc2 Suru theme is also affected because it also checks this config file). And currently this theme settings isn't used by the keyboard so system and the keyboard may also have different theme which may break the overall design if it relies on theme settings.

          A 1 Reply Last reply Reply Quote 1
          • A
            aarontheissueguy @kugiigi last edited by

            @kugiigi Ok I see thank you 🙂 , We should focus on light theme than as long as the theming isn't officially supported properly. I also thought about programming an App that allows users to tweak lomiri to get more customization out of it I might resort to this if we cant get something merged with master.

            1 Reply Last reply Reply Quote 0
            • purplevvay
              purplevvay last edited by purplevvay

              Ive been doing some tinkering and start to understand how things work in Lomiri. I was able to tweak some things to get dark mode.
              (configured manually)

              Great! Respect.

              So maybe, the design should be neutral to light and dark theme.

              That's what I tried: lockscreen16x9-1.jpg

              screen19x9-1.jpg

              Swiping is still the best for emergency (I think).
              Will make a vertical one too soon.

              using ut on xiaomi mi a2

              1 Reply Last reply Reply Quote 1
              • Keneda
                Keneda @kugiigi last edited by

                @kugiigi said in Login screen/Code input Design:

                One problem I think is that Lomiri's internal code is using Suru Dark theme all the time, so using the themed palettes in the code won't be dynamic. Also, the keyboard is a separate component we can't rely the theming from it. So maybe, the design should be neutral to light and dark theme.

                But as you can see in my previous post :
                text alternatif

                On the login screen some parts are not affected by suru dark theme.

                2015-Now : Meizu MX4 (Stable) for daily use
                Spare : Nexus 5 (Stable)

                purplevvay 1 Reply Last reply Reply Quote 0
                • purplevvay
                  purplevvay @Keneda last edited by

                  @kugiigi said in Login screen/Code input Design:

                  But all the theme switcher apps on the store uses the config file ~/.config/ubuntu-ui-toolkit/theme.ini

                  Is there a way to create a passphrase/pin bar using the elements that support theming?

                  like this:
                  screens3.jpg

                  Also I edited a little bit the horizontal view:

                  lockscreen-16x3-2.jpg

                  using ut on xiaomi mi a2

                  1 Reply Last reply Reply Quote 1
                  • mateo_salta
                    mateo_salta last edited by

                    oh, that is looking nice 🙂

                    1 Reply Last reply Reply Quote 0
                    • mateo_salta
                      mateo_salta @aarontheissueguy last edited by

                      @aarontheissueguy here was the start - https://github.com/ubports/unity8/pull/314

                      just started with removing the background to let keyboard transparency work, and removing the hard-coded theme - unfortunately the theme is hard-coded to dark at a lower level for lomiri - then hard-coded back to light for notifications and lockscreen... so we would have to undo dark theme for the whole shell, and then retheme?

                      A 1 Reply Last reply Reply Quote 1
                      • A
                        aarontheissueguy @mateo_salta last edited by

                        so we would have to undo dark theme for the whole shell, and then retheme?

                        @mateo_salta If I understood what you say correctly, that would require work in unity as a whole and not just the Greeter part, right? Id rather try to make the Login neutral to theming, I think the mockups @purplevvay made would work well in both scenarios.

                        Anything else would probably result in even more work which requires better understanding of the source code and a person who actually is able to do the described things. (pls correct me if I misunderstood something here)

                        here was the start - https://github.com/ubports/unity8/pull/314

                        Thanks I will take a look at what you did later. It seems similar to the things I tried in last days at a first glance. 🙂

                        mateo_salta 1 Reply Last reply Reply Quote 0
                        • mateo_salta
                          mateo_salta @aarontheissueguy last edited by

                          @aarontheissueguy yeah, just means we leave it on the light theme for now 🙂

                          1 Reply Last reply Reply Quote 0
                          • purplevvay
                            purplevvay last edited by purplevvay

                            Glad to hear that my mockups are useful 🙂

                            So now we should write a qml version of the mockups and submit it, or open a new topic about feature requests, shouldn't we?

                            But later, I guess right now everyone is focused on preparing ut for focal.

                            using ut on xiaomi mi a2

                            A 1 Reply Last reply Reply Quote 0
                            • A
                              aarontheissueguy @purplevvay last edited by

                              @purplevvay

                              So now we should write a qml version of the mockups and submit it

                              That would be optimal, but we will probably need some help to do this.

                              or open a new topic about feature requests, shouldn't we?

                              I would open an issue on github with a detailed request and mockups

                              I will continue to work on the QML side but that will take some time and much work for me. If someone with QML knowledge wants to help me that would be great.

                              1 Reply Last reply Reply Quote 0
                              • K
                                kugiigi last edited by

                                I think it would be better to get the opinion of UBports people especially the design team before doing any serious effort on actually implementing these designs. I would be willing on helping on this 🙂

                                A 1 Reply Last reply Reply Quote 4
                                • A
                                  aarontheissueguy @kugiigi last edited by

                                  @kugiigi That makes sense. Do you know which is the best way to reach out to them?

                                  1 Reply Last reply Reply Quote 1
                                  • purplevvay
                                    purplevvay last edited by purplevvay

                                    I think we should contact these people:
                                    https://ubports.com/members/contributors/ux-design-3

                                    @kugiigi said in Login screen/Code input Design:

                                    If you're serious with this, I would suggest to make a proper design proposal and maybe submit them to @CiberSheep .

                                    !!!

                                    I guess we will also need to describe how did we create the mockups. I used there some transparent to black gradients: one 360 another from top to bottom. (in both versions)

                                    using ut on xiaomi mi a2

                                    CiberSheep 1 Reply Last reply Reply Quote 0
                                    • CiberSheep
                                      CiberSheep @purplevvay last edited by CiberSheep

                                      @purplevvay said in Login screen/Code input Design:

                                      I think we should contact these people:
                                      https://ubports.com/members/contributors/ux-design-3

                                      That list is not updated 😞

                                      Feel free to ping me and I can pass to the rest of the team

                                      Another planet, another time, another universe!

                                      Keneda 1 Reply Last reply Reply Quote 2
                                      • Keneda
                                        Keneda @CiberSheep last edited by Keneda

                                        @cibersheep said in Login screen/Code input Design:

                                        That list is not updated 😞

                                        Talking about who's doing what, how many core devs ubports has?
                                        On the forum there is even no "Dev" title like there are ones for "moderator" or "administrator".

                                        I don't know how he found this UX design list, however deprecated.

                                        2015-Now : Meizu MX4 (Stable) for daily use
                                        Spare : Nexus 5 (Stable)

                                        1 Reply Last reply Reply Quote 0
                                        • purplevvay
                                          purplevvay last edited by purplevvay

                                          @cibersheep said in Login screen/Code input Design:

                                          Feel free to ping me and I can pass to the rest of the team

                                          Ok thanks.

                                          @keneda said in Login screen/Code input Design:

                                          I don't know how he found this UX design list

                                          Just go to the join-us page, click the design icon, then find Leading members and click "Find out here". You can find some more info by editing the path.

                                          using ut on xiaomi mi a2

                                          1 Reply Last reply Reply Quote 0
                                          • A
                                            aarontheissueguy @purplevvay last edited by

                                            @purplevvay I was quite motivated to continue tinkering with qml and made this work. Note that this is very much a hack rather than a real code intended for real use:

                                            https://aaroncloud.ml:8018/index.php/s/KKRGciomQG5cozF

                                            1 Reply Last reply Reply Quote 2
                                            • First post
                                              Last post